Description

BIIE-0246 dihydrochloride (AR-H 053591 dihydrochloride) is a potent and highly selective non-peptide neuropeptide Y (NPY) Y2 receptor antagonist, with an IC50 value of 15 nM[1].

Molecular Weight

968.97

Formula

C49H59Cl2N11O6
